Naval Academy graduate Brad Snyder captures gold medal at Paralympics

Naval Academy graduate Brad Snyder claimed the gold medal in the men’s PTVI triathlon at the Paralympics on Saturday after pulling away from the field in Tokyo.

Snyder and guide Greg Billington, a 2016 Olympian, led the race from start to finish and crossed the line in 1 hour, 1 minute, 16 seconds – nearly a minute ahead of Spain’s Héctor Catalá Laparra (1:02:11). Satoru Yoneoka took bronze in 1:02:20 in his home country.

Snyder opened by completing the 750-meter swim more than a minute ahead of his nearest competitor then widened the gap in the following 20K bike and 5K run.
